William Martin Joel
"Piano Man"
b. May 9, 1949
American singer, songwriter, & pianist
12 albums from 1971 to 1993
Genres - Pop, Rock
Classical album released in 2001
One of the world's best-selling music artists - over 160 million records sold worldwide
4th best-selling solo artist in the U.S.
Critical & commercial breakthrough - The Stranger (1977)
52nd Street (1978)
Billy Joel's first No. 1 on Billboard 200
No. 352 on Rolling Stone's 500 Greatest Albums of All Time (2003)
"It's Still Rock and Roll to Me"
Billy Joel's first No. 1 on Billboard Hot 100
(Glass Houses, 1980)
33 Top 40 hits in the U.S.
Billy Joel's No. 1 hits on Billboard Hot 100 -
"It's Still Rock and Roll to Me" ... "Tell Her About It" ... "We Didn't Start the Fire"
23 Grammy Award nominations
6 Grammy Awards
1 American Music Award
4 Brit Award nominations
1 MTV Video Music Award nomination
2 New York Emmy Awards
2 Primetime Emmy Award nominations
1 Tony Award
Inducted into the Songwriters Hall of Fame (1992)
Inducted into the Madison Square Garden Walk of Fame (1993)
Inducted into the Rock and Roll Hall of Fame (1999)
Star on the Hollywood Walk of Fame (2004)
Inducted into the Long Island Music Hall of Fame (2006)
Johnny Mercer Award (2001, Songwriters Hall of Fame)
Kennedy Center Honors (2013)
Gershwin Prize for Popular Song (2014)
Doctor of Humane Letters (Fairfield University, 1991)
Doctor of Music (Berklee College of Music, 1993)
Doctor of Humane Letters (Hofstra University, 1997)
Doctor of Music (Southampton College, 2000)
Doctor of Fine Arts (Syracuse University, 2006)
Doctor of Musical Arts (Manhattan School of Music, 2008)
Doctor of Music (Stony Brook University, 2015)
MusiCares Person of the Year (2002)
